Autonomous meta-cognition engine for the AROS ecosystem. Runs a 6-step self-improvement cycle that monitors agent performance, evaluates meta-goals, and tunes operational policy — with human-in-the-loop guardrails.

Feedback channels A–G provide intra-cycle and inter-cycle loops with bounded iteration guards.
| Component | Description |
|---|---|
| MetaLoopEngine | 6-step cycle with async lock, abort flag, and phase gates |
| L1 Collector | Operational metrics from meta_events (tokens, success rate, errors) |
| L2 Evaluator | Scores 6 meta-goals (G1 Truthful → G6 Self-Know) from 0.0–1.0 |
| L3 Signal Deriver | Cross-validated signals (drift, calibration, recurrence) |
| PolicyChangeClassifier | AUTO_APPROVE / HUMAN_REVIEW / NEVER permission tiers |
| CadenceController | Rate limits (4 cycles/hr, 20/day, 2 emergency/hr) with per-step timeouts |
| StateManager | Atomic TOML config, JSONL evolution log, file-based signal queue |
| Goal | Metric | Default Threshold |
|---|---|---|
| G1 Truthful | 1.0 − error_rate | 0.80 |
| G2 Efficient | Token efficiency vs 50K baseline | 0.70 |
| G3 Reliable | Tasks without retries / total | 0.85 |
| G4 Aligned | Tool call success rate | 0.90 |
| G5 Ambitious | Task throughput proxy | 0.50 |
| G6 Self-Know | Calibration accuracy | 0.60 |
- AUTO_APPROVE: Parameter tuning within ±20%, tightening constraints
- HUMAN_REVIEW: Meta-goal changes, loosening constraints, >20% change
- NEVER: Modifying L1 event log, disabling Critic, removing human-review
